POWER TRIM AND TILT

The "Power Trim and Tilt" is operated by press-
ing the switch. To tilt the motor up, press the
upper part of the switch. To tilt the motor down,
press the lower part of the switch.

 WARNING
The power trim and tilt (PTT) switch can
be accidentally activated when the igni-
tion key is off, resulting in injury.
Keep all persons away from the outboard
motor to help prevent accidental activa-
tion of the PTT system.

TILT LIMITER CAM

If the outboard motor contacts the motor well of
the boat while tilting, adjust the tilt limiter cam to
limit maximum tilt position.
1. Place the motor in the normal running posi-
tion.
2. Rotate the tilt limiter cam:
To reduce the amount of tilt, move the tab A
of cam upward.
To increase the amount of tilt, move the tab
A of cam downward.
3. To check your adjustment, tilt the motor fully
up to check for motor contact.
Adjust further if necessary.
Return the motor to the normal running posi-
tion for each adjustment, and repeat your
check after each adjustment.
 WARNING
Adjusting the tilt limiter cam will not pre-
vent the outboard motor from tilting fully
up and contacting the motor well if the
motor's lower unit hits an object at high
speed. Such tilting could damage your
motor and boat and injure boat occu-
pants.
Keep all occupants away from the motor
when operating at high speed.
